## Ticket VX-207 — Sign-off: validator plugin API freeze

For weekly sync. The Corvette validator plugin interface (register, validate, report hooks) is ready to freeze at v1. Breaking changes after freeze require an RFC. Three internal plugins ported: schema-check, range-guard, dedupe-sentinel. Remaining concern: error propagation from async validators — documented as known limitation. Sandboxing deferred to v2. Need sign-off this week to unblock the Pinewhistle integration. The owner whose approval is required is named below.

signatory, kaduf-bajof: Ulawyn Eliix

Action item (REL): Vaultwright rotation overran its window during the Pell incident because retry and lease-renewal timers were tuned for a vault half our current size. Owner: release manager. Before next train, bake the revised constants into the release config, verify against the Marrow staging cluster, and confirm rollback restores the old values cleanly. No code changes needed beyond the config. Revised constants follow.

tuning constants:
BUDGETS = {
    "rusix": 478,
    "caswyn": 617,
    "feneth": 1022,
}

Leadership Review Briefing — For the Incoming Director

Effective the start of this quarter, the Ridgeworth division is under a full hiring freeze. The decision followed two consecutive quarters of missed bookings targets and a 9% rise in delivery costs. Eleven open requisitions were withdrawn; three critical roles were redirected to the Calder division. Attrition backfills require executive approval. Morale impacts are being monitored through monthly pulse surveys. The note that follows sets out the strategic rationale.

board note of kadug-tawig: Only 5 of the 100 pilot accounts renewed Oliath, so a churn review is set for April 15.